Here are the steps on how to remove the intake or throttle body on a 2006 Ford Focus:
Disconnect the negative battery cable. This will prevent any accidental electrical shorts.
Remove the air intake hose. This hose connects the air filter to the throttle body.
Disconnect the throttle position sensor (TPS) connector. This connector is located on the side of the throttle body.
Remove the two 10mm bolts that secure the throttle body to the intake manifold.
Carefully remove the throttle body from the intake manifold. Be careful not to damage the throttle body or the intake manifold.
To reinstall the throttle body, follow these steps in reverse order.
Here are some additional tips:
Make sure that the throttle body is properly aligned with the intake manifold before you tighten the bolts.
If the throttle body is not properly aligned, it may not seal properly and cause air leaks.
Be careful not to overtighten the bolts, as this could damage the throttle body or the intake manifold.
Here are some of the tools you will need to remove the intake or throttle body on a 2006 Ford Focus:
10mm socket wrench
10mm socket extension
Ratchet
Flathead screwdriver
